## Validation

### Manual Validation

```bash
# Validate YAML syntax
python -c "import yaml; yaml.safe_load(open('file.yaml'))"

# Or using yq
yq eval '.' file.yaml > /dev/null
```

### Docker Compose Validation

```bash
docker compose config
```

## Best Practices

### Formatting

- Use 2 spaces for indentation
- Use quotes for strings that could be misinterpreted
- Keep lines under 120 characters

### Structure

```yaml
# Good: Explicit quotes for version strings
version: "3.8"

# Good: Explicit quotes for port mappings
ports:
  - "8080:80"

# Good: Anchors for repeated values
defaults: &defaults
  restart: unless-stopped

services:
  app:
    <<: *defaults
```

## Quick Checklist

- [ ] Valid YAML syntax
- [ ] Consistent indentation (2 spaces)
- [ ] Sensitive values use environment variables, not hardcoded
- [ ] Port mappings are quoted
- [ ] Comments explain non-obvious configurations
